Business Analyst – Data & Reporting (Water Utilities Domain)

The Business Analyst plays a critical role in translating business needs into clear, structured data and reporting requirements across the Azure data platform. With 6–10 years of experience, the ideal candidate brings strong analytical skills, domain understanding of Water Utilities, and hands‑on expertise in defining KPI, dashboard, and semantic model requirements for enterprise reporting. This role requires strong coordination across stakeholders, high‑level understanding of Azure data pipelines, and the ability to drive clarity in complex data environments.

Key Responsibilities
  • End-to-End Requirement Analysis
  • Lead discussions with business stakeholders to capture KPIs, reporting needs, and operational expectations. Document business processes, data dependencies, source behaviours, and reporting flows across utility systems.
  • Data Interpretation & Integration Alignment
  • Understand ingestion, transformation, data quality expectations, and Lakehouse layers at a conceptual level. Define business rules, data mappings, and semantic model requirements supporting downstream reporting.
  • Power BI Reporting Coordination
  • Work closely with reporting teams to define dashboard requirements, drill‑downs, metrics, and visualization logic. Validate report outputs and ensure KPIs are accurate, consistent, and aligned with business objectives.
  • Cross‑Functional Collaboration
  • Coordinate with architects, data engineers, QA teams, and reporting teams to ensure requirement clarity. Bridge the gap between business needs and technical delivery across ingestion → modeling → reporting.
  • Documentation & Governance
  • Create BRDs, FRDs, user stories, business rules, and data mapping documents with clear acceptance criteria. Support KPI dictionaries, metadata definitions, and reporting documentation to maintain consistency.
